1.Road Weather Information System Product Introduction
Road Weather Information System uses integrated applications of various meteorological sensors from structure to system composition using integrated acquisition and control technology, computer software technology, communication technology and other technologies.It can continuously obtain meteorological information along the traffic route, can conduct real-time monitoring of meteorological elements such as visibility, wind speed, wind direction, temperature, humidity, atmospheric pressure, rainfall, road conditions, etc., and summarize various data through remote transmission and promptly transmit it to the transportation department, providing first-hand information for transportation related departments to provide meteorological guarantee services along the traffic route.Based on this, timely meteorological information services can be provided for highway safety authorities and people's travel.
Road Weather Information System system composition: visibility sensor, remote sensing road condition sensor, weather sensor, collector, pole bracket, power supply system, cloud platform
2.Road Weather Information System product features
1.Visibility meter: consists of main components such as light emitter, light receiver and microprocessor controller.The transmitter emits infrared pulsed light, and the receiver simultaneously detects the pulse light intensity of forward scattered aerosol particles in the atmosphere.All measurement information is collected by the microprocessor controller and converted into meteorological optical range through a special mathematical model algorithm.
2.Integrated sensor with six elements: temperature, humidity, wind speed, wind direction, atmospheric pressure, and piezoelectric rainfall
3.Wind speed and wind direction sensor: The cover of the probe is hidden to avoid interference from rain and snow accumulation, and to avoid natural wind obscurity.The principle is to transmit a continuous frequency conversion ultrasonic signal, and to detect the wind speed and direction by measuring the relative phase.
4.Piezoelectric rainfall: This piezoelectric rainfall sensor uses PVDF piezoelectric film as a rain sensing device, and uses an embedded AI neural network to distinguish raindrop signals to avoid mistriggering caused by interference such as gravel, dust, and vibration.

3.Road Weather Information System Technical Parameters
1.Visibility: Principle of measurement aerosol prescattering, 5m-10km (≤2km ±2%2km~10km ±5%>10km ±10%) resolution 1m
2.Wind speed: measurement principle ultrasonic wave, 0~60m/s (±0.1m/s) resolution 0.01m/s
3.Wind direction: measurement principle ultrasonic wave, 0~360° (±2°); resolution: 1°
4.Air temperature: measurement principle diode junction voltage method, -40-60℃ (±0.3℃), resolution 0.01℃
5.Air humidity: measurement principle capacitive type, 0-100%RH (±3%RH), resolution: 0.1%RH
6.Atmospheric pressure: measurement principle piezoresistive type, 300-1100hpa (±0.25%), resolution 0.1hpa
7.Piezoelectric rainfall: measurement principle piezoelectric, 0-4mm/min (≤±4%), resolution 0.01mm
8.Road surface condition: measurement principle infrared remote sensing measurement
Model LM1 detection distance and detection area diameter 2-8 meters; 23cm installation angle for horizontal line 30-80 degrees Power supply and power consumption DC12-24V; 0.6W Operating temperature and humidity temperature: -40ºC to +60ºC; Humidity: 0 to 95% Water accumulation thickness 0-10mm Ice cover thickness 0-2mm Snow accumulation thickness 0-2mm Slippery degree 0.01 (slippery) -0.82 (strong friction) Pavement status report dry, damp, wet, snow, ice, ice and water mixed road weather phenomenon (optional) Pavement temperature: -40ºC to +60ºC Weather phenomenon: rain; snow; heavy fog pavement material concrete, asphalt pavement communication RS485, RS232
